Career path
| Career Role | Description |
|---|---|
| Humanitarian Programme Manager (UK) | Oversees humanitarian aid projects, managing budgets, teams, and logistics. Requires strong coordination and management skills. |
| Emergency Response Coordinator (International Humanitarian Aid) | Leads immediate response efforts during crises, coordinating relief efforts and resource allocation. Demands exceptional crisis management skills. |
| Humanitarian Logistics and Supply Chain Manager (Global) | Manages the efficient and effective delivery of aid goods and services, ensuring timely distribution to those in need. Key expertise in supply chain management. |
| Humanitarian Data Analyst (UK-based) | Analyzes data to inform humanitarian decision-making, utilizing data visualization and reporting skills for impact evaluation. Strong analytical skills are vital. |
